If anyone is buying a bike to offset the cost of gas, they are gonna be dissapointed. We've had this discussion here before, and I finally had to wake up the pencil neck accountant, that I share a body with to give the cold hard facts.
Any gas savings you get will be offset by much higher maintenance cost.
To kinda keep this short.... Just look at Tires for ONE example.
